當前位置: 首頁>>代碼示例 >>用法及示例精選 >>正文


R findGlobals 查找閉包使用的全局函數和變量


R語言 findGlobals 位於 codetools 包(package)。

說明

查找閉包使用的全局函數和變量。

用法

findGlobals(fun, merge = TRUE) 

參數

fun

函數對象;通常是一個閉包。

merge

logical

細節

結果是一個近似值。 R 語義僅允許識別可能是本地的變量(以及假設不使用 assignrm 的事件)。

如果 merge 為 true,則字符向量;否則,包含 functionsvariables 字符向量分量的列表。對於非閉包,字符向量的長度為零。

例子

findGlobals(findGlobals)
findGlobals(findGlobals, merge = FALSE)

作者

Luke Tierney

相關用法


注:本文由純淨天空篩選整理自R-devel大神的英文原創作品 Find Global Functions and Variables Used by a Closure。非經特殊聲明,原始代碼版權歸原作者所有,本譯文未經允許或授權,請勿轉載或複製。